Shirdi: Two devotees Friday donated Sri Sai Baba gold worth Rs 60 lakh at his temple here, Shirdi Sansthan sources said.
A devotee from Delhi donated a 1.5 kg gold bell, while a person from Mumbai offered a 900 gm gold pot before Sri Sai Baba.

New Delhi: Rajya Sabha was today adjourned twice during the pre-noon sitting as Opposition BJP stalled the proceedings over the alleged involvement of Gujarat Governor Kamla Devi Beniwal in a land grab case.
BJP members led by Mukhtar Abbas Naqvi demanded suspension of the Question Hour to discuss the issue, which was not accepted by Chairman Hamid Ansari.
